Aries

Carnelian · Drive

Carnelian stone representing the zodiac sign Aries

The stone

A banded orange-red chalcedony. Carnelian was carried by Roman soldiers and set into signet rings because it was believed to keep courage steady under pressure.

Why this one

Aries is the sign of initiation — the willingness to move before the outcome is certain. Carnelian has been the stone of exactly that instinct for three thousand years.

In your chart

Mars rules Aries. Your Mars sign shows how you actually pursue what you want, which is often less impulsive than an Aries Sun suggests.

Taurus

Rose Quartz · Comfort

Rose Quartz stone representing the zodiac sign Taurus

The stone

A soft milky pink quartz, cloudy rather than clear, and one of the most abundant stones on earth. It is warm to hold rather than cold.

Why this one

Venus rules Taurus, and rose quartz is the Venus stone — associated with affection, self-worth and the kind of comfort you can physically feel.

In your chart

Venus is your ruling planet. Your Venus sign shows what you find beautiful and how you like to be cared for.

Gemini

Citrine · Curiosity

Citrine stone representing the zodiac sign Gemini

The stone

A transparent golden quartz, bright and glassy. Natural citrine is rare; most is heat-treated amethyst, so no two stones are quite alike.

Why this one

Mercury rules Gemini, and citrine is the stone of mental brightness — clarity, quickness and the appetite to know what happens next.

In your chart

Mercury is your ruler. Your Mercury sign shows how you think, learn and speak.

Cancer

Moonstone · Intuition

Moonstone stone representing the zodiac sign Cancer

The stone

A feldspar with adularescence — a blue shimmer that seems to float beneath the surface and moves as you turn the stone.

Why this one

The Moon rules Cancer, and moonstone is its stone in almost every tradition. The light inside it is not on the surface, which is the whole Cancer principle.

In your chart

The Moon is your ruler, so your Moon sign carries unusual weight. It is where you go when you need to feel safe.

Leo

Tiger’s Eye · Confidence

Tiger’s Eye stone representing the zodiac sign Leo

The stone

Golden-brown quartz with silky bands that shift as the light moves — an optical effect called chatoyancy, or the cat’s eye.

Why this one

The Sun rules Leo. Tiger’s eye is the stone of warm, grounded confidence rather than bravado — it catches light and gives it back.

In your chart

Your Sun is your ruler, but your Rising sign is the warmth people meet first.

Virgo

Amazonite · Calm

Amazonite stone representing the zodiac sign Virgo

The stone

A pale green-blue feldspar threaded with fine white veining. Often called the stone of truth for its association with clear, honest speech.

Why this one

Virgo’s difficulty is rarely thinking — it is the noise that comes with it. Amazonite is the stone traditionally used to quiet an overworking mind.

In your chart

Mercury rules Virgo too. Your Mercury sign shows how you process and refine.

Libra

Lepidolite · Harmony

Lepidolite stone representing the zodiac sign Libra

The stone

A soft lilac mica containing natural lithium — the same element used to steady mood. It is delicate enough to scratch with a fingernail.

Why this one

Libra seeks equilibrium and feels every imbalance in a room. A stone that literally contains a mood stabiliser could not be more fitting.

In your chart

Venus rules Libra. Your Venus sign shows how you relate and what you are drawn toward.

Scorpio

Obsidian · Protection

Obsidian stone representing the zodiac sign Scorpio

The stone

Not a mineral but volcanic glass, formed when lava cools too fast to crystallise. Ancient cultures knapped it into blades sharper than surgical steel.

Why this one

Scorpio is the sign of what forms under pressure and hides its edge. Obsidian is beautiful, reflective, and genuinely sharp — all at once.

In your chart

Mars and Pluto rule Scorpio. Your Mars sign shows how you pursue and how you defend.

Sagittarius

Turquoise · Adventure

Turquoise stone representing the zodiac sign Sagittarius

The stone

Sky-blue with a bronze matrix running through it. Turquoise has been traded along caravan routes for over five thousand years — its name means Turkish stone, though it came from Persia.

Why this one

Jupiter rules Sagittarius. Turquoise is the traveller’s stone, carried for safe passage on long journeys, which is the Sagittarian life in one object.

In your chart

Jupiter is your ruler. Your Jupiter sign shows where you expand and where luck tends to find you.

Capricorn

Garnet · Endurance

Garnet stone representing the zodiac sign Capricorn

The stone

Deep wine-red and unusually hard for a gemstone. Garnet crystals grow slowly under intense heat and pressure, deep underground.

Why this one

A stone that only forms under sustained pressure, over a long time, is the most Capricorn object in the mineral kingdom.

In your chart

Saturn rules Capricorn. Your Saturn sign shows where you build slowly and where you are hardest on yourself.

Aquarius

Amethyst · Vision

Amethyst stone representing the zodiac sign Aquarius

The stone

Purple quartz, coloured by iron and natural irradiation. It grows as clusters of points lining the inside of hollow geodes.

Why this one

Aquarius sees the pattern before other people do. Amethyst has been the stone of clear sight and higher perspective in nearly every tradition that used it.

In your chart

Uranus and Saturn both rule Aquarius — the tension between breaking the structure and needing it to hold.

Pisces

Aquamarine · Serenity

Aquamarine stone representing the zodiac sign Pisces

The stone

A pale blue-green beryl, the same mineral family as emerald. Its name is Latin for seawater, and sailors carried it as a talisman against rough passage.

Why this one

Pisces is the water sign that feels everything moving around it. A calm sea-coloured stone, carried for safe crossing, is exactly the right object.

In your chart

Neptune and Jupiter rule Pisces. Your Neptune placement shows where boundaries soften and intuition runs ahead of reason.

Questions

How are zodiac crystals chosen?
Mostly through planetary rulership combined with long-standing mineral tradition. Venus rules Taurus and has been linked to rose quartz for centuries; the Moon rules Cancer and moonstone carries its name for obvious reasons. Where rulership is ambiguous, the stone is matched to the sign’s temperament instead.
Is this the same as a birthstone?
No. Modern birthstones follow calendar months and were largely standardised by the jewellery trade in 1912. Zodiac crystals follow the sign, which spans parts of two months, and draw on older astrological associations. If you were born near a cusp the two will differ.
Should I use my Sun sign or my Rising sign?
Start with your Sun. If the stone does not feel like yours, check your Rising sign — it often describes how you move through the world more accurately than your Sun does.
What if I’m not drawn to my sign’s crystal?
Then look at your Moon or Venus. Many people find they are pulled toward the stone of their Moon sign instead, which makes sense — crystals are usually reached for in moments of feeling rather than moments of identity.
Do I need to do anything with the stone?
Nothing is required. Most people simply carry one, keep it on a desk or bedside table, or wear it. Treat these as meaningful objects and reminders rather than as medicine — they are for reflection, not treatment.
